探索 PHP exec 处理可用性的关键策略

频道:手游攻略 日期: 浏览:3

在 PHP 开发中,exec 函数的可用性处理是一个至关重要的问题,exec 函数允许在 PHP 脚本中执行外部系统命令,这为开发者提供了强大的功能,但同时也带来了一些潜在的风险和挑战。

当我们谈到 PHP exec 的可用性时,需要综合考虑多个方面的因素,安全性是最为关键的一点,由于 exec 函数可以执行外部命令,如果没有进行适当的输入验证和权限控制,可能会被恶意用户利用来执行危险的操作,从而对服务器造成严重的威胁。

探索 PHP exec 处理可用性的关键策略

性能也是不容忽视的因素,执行外部命令通常会消耗一定的系统资源,如果频繁地使用 exec 函数或者执行复杂的命令,可能会导致服务器性能下降,影响整个应用的响应速度和用户体验。

为了确保 PHP exec 的可用性,我们可以采取一系列的措施,要对输入进行严格的过滤和验证,只允许合法和预期的输入进入 exec 函数,避免恶意命令的执行,设置适当的权限,限制 exec 函数能够执行的命令范围和操作权限,还可以考虑使用缓存机制来减少对 exec 函数的重复调用,提高性能。

探索 PHP exec 处理可用性的关键策略

在实际应用中,我们还需要根据具体的业务需求和场景来合理使用 PHP exec 函数,对于一些需要频繁执行且对性能要求较高的操作,可以考虑使用更高效的替代方案或者对命令进行优化。

PHP exec 函数的可用性处理需要我们从安全性、性能和业务需求等多个角度进行综合考虑,并采取有效的措施来确保其在应用中的稳定和可靠运行,只有这样,我们才能充分发挥 exec 函数的优势,为 PHP 应用带来更多的功能和价值。